Output ef8bdfe2ab79c2539c8a7c66a421586ea50dbab789cf0c5e5e338b1b6e91fba6:0

value
86152660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2ee2909a37868eea2494c9bd905337ca52e279 OP_EQUAL
address
MGJaZhwyXHMNKeRnr542J6iaZbeD8j2ZF9
transaction
ef8bdfe2ab79c2539c8a7c66a421586ea50dbab789cf0c5e5e338b1b6e91fba6
spent
true